yaze 0.3.2
Link to the Past ROM Editor
 
Loading...
Searching...
No Matches
yaze::gui::canvas::TileInteractionResult Struct Reference

Result of a tile interaction operation. More...

#include <canvas_interaction_handler.h>

Public Member Functions

void Reset ()
 

Public Attributes

bool interaction_occurred = false
 
ImVec2 tile_position = ImVec2(-1, -1)
 
std::vector< ImVec2 > selected_tiles
 
int tile_id = -1
 

Detailed Description

Result of a tile interaction operation.

Definition at line 28 of file canvas_interaction_handler.h.

Member Function Documentation

◆ Reset()

void yaze::gui::canvas::TileInteractionResult::Reset ( )
inline

Member Data Documentation

◆ interaction_occurred

bool yaze::gui::canvas::TileInteractionResult::interaction_occurred = false

Definition at line 29 of file canvas_interaction_handler.h.

Referenced by Reset().

◆ tile_position

ImVec2 yaze::gui::canvas::TileInteractionResult::tile_position = ImVec2(-1, -1)

Definition at line 30 of file canvas_interaction_handler.h.

Referenced by Reset().

◆ selected_tiles

std::vector<ImVec2> yaze::gui::canvas::TileInteractionResult::selected_tiles

Definition at line 31 of file canvas_interaction_handler.h.

Referenced by Reset().

◆ tile_id

int yaze::gui::canvas::TileInteractionResult::tile_id = -1

Definition at line 32 of file canvas_interaction_handler.h.

Referenced by Reset().


The documentation for this struct was generated from the following file: